BreyerWest takes place at the Northwest Horse Fair and Expo in Albany Oregon. BreyerWest will be inside the Santiam building at the Horse Expo and runs for 3 days, March 24th – 26th. You can see the schedule for all 3 days of the Horse Expo (including that of BreyerWest ) at this link:

http://equinepromotions.net/northwest-horse-fair/attend/schedule/

There are lot of real horse events going on the entire time and TONS of shopping, for everything horse! And this of course includes shopping for model horses! Our booth is number is V8 within the Santiam building and will be diagonal from BreyerWest. We will be vending alongside Elayne Watrus who will have a large selection of her Breyer Custom Steampunk Horses for sale!

Breyer Custom Steampunk Horses by Elayne Watrus

BreyerWest will be hosting the Open Model Horse Show on Friday and the Youth Model Horse Show on Saturday. On top of this, there will be workshops run by top hobbyists. These will be both free and paid. And of course, there will be free Stablemate Painting all 3 days!
